Web sitesi hızlandırma konusunda dikkat edilmesi gereken pek çok detay bulunuyor. Bu yazıda, web sitenizin hızını artırmanıza yardımcı olacak 10 pratik adımı adım adım inceleyeceğiz.
1. Resimleri Optimize Edin
Web sitenizdeki görseller, genellikle sayfa yüklenme süresinin en büyük sebeplerindendir. Büyük dosya boyutlu resimler, sayfa hızını ciddi şekilde yavaşlatabilir. Bu durumu önlemenin en kolay yolu, görsellerinizi sıkıştırmak ve uygun formatta kullanmaktır. Resim formatları arasında JPEG ve WebP gibi sıkıştırılmış formatları tercih edebilirsiniz. Görselleri boyutlandırmak ve gereksiz meta verilerden arındırmak da önemli.
2. Tarayıcı Önbellekleme Kullanın
Tarayıcı önbellekleme, kullanıcıların web sitenizi yeniden ziyaret ettiklerinde sayfanın daha hızlı yüklenmesini sağlar. Önbellek, kullanıcıların daha önce ziyaret ettikleri sayfanın bazı öğelerini saklar ve bu öğeleri tekrar yüklemeden sayfanın daha hızlı açılmasına olanak tanır.
3. CSS ve JavaScript Dosyalarını Minimize Edin
Bazen sayfa hızını yavaşlatan fazla kodlar olabilir. CSS ve JavaScript dosyalarındaki gereksiz boşlukları, satır sonlarını ve yorumları kaldırarak dosya boyutlarını küçültebilirsiniz. Bu işlem, sayfanın daha hızlı yüklenmesini sağlayacaktır.
minify-css.js
minify-js.js
4. HTTP İsteklerini Azaltın
Web sitenizdeki her bir öğe (resimler, stil dosyaları, fontlar, vb.) bir HTTP isteği oluşturur. Bu isteklerin sayısını azaltmak, sayfa hızını artırmanın önemli yollarından biridir. Özellikle gereksiz CSS dosyalarını ve JavaScript betiklerini kaldırmak ya da dışa aktarmak, yükleme süresini kısaltabilir.
5. CDN (İçerik Dağıtım Ağı) Kullanın
İçerik Dağıtım Ağı (CDN), web sitenizin içeriklerini dünya çapındaki farklı sunucularda depolayarak kullanıcılara daha hızlı sunulmasını sağlar. CDN, kullanıcıya en yakın sunucudan içerik almasına olanak tanır ve bu da hızın artmasına yardımcı olur.
6. Web Sunucu Yanıt Süresini İyileştirin
Web sunucunuzun yanıt süresi, sayfa yüklenme süresi üzerinde büyük bir etkiye sahiptir. Sunucunuzun yanıt süresi ne kadar hızlı olursa, web sayfanız o kadar hızlı yüklenir. Sunucu kaynaklarınızı optimize etmek, güncel yazılımlar kullanmak ve barındırma hizmetlerinizi gözden geçirmek, yanıt sürelerinizi iyileştirebilir.
7. Lazy Loading Özelliğini Kullanın
Lazy loading, sayfanın yüklenmesi sırasında tüm görsellerin ve öğelerin aynı anda yüklenmesi yerine, kullanıcı sayfanın belirli bir kısmına geldiğinde yalnızca o kısmı yüklemeyi sağlar. Bu özellik, özellikle görsel ağırlıklı web sitelerinde büyük bir hız avantajı sağlar.
8. Hız Testi Araçları Kullanın
Sayfa hızınızı sürekli olarak test etmek, hangi alanlarda iyileştirmeler yapmanız gerektiğini anlamanızı sağlar. Google PageSpeed Insights, GTmetrix ve Pingdom gibi araçlar, web sitenizin hızını ölçmenize yardımcı olur ve iyileştirmeler için önerilerde bulunur.
9. Veritabanı Optimizasyonu
Web sitenizin veritabanı ne kadar verimli çalışıyorsa, sayfa yüklenme süresi o kadar hızlı olur. Gereksiz veritabanı sorgularını kaldırmak, önbellek kullanmak ve veritabanı sorgularını optimize etmek, sayfa hızınızı artırabilir.
10. Gereksiz Yönlendirmeleri Kaldırın
Yönlendirmeler, sayfanın yüklenmesini geciktirebilir. Eğer mümkünse, gereksiz yönlendirmeleri kaldırarak doğrudan doğruya hedef sayfaya yönlendirme yapmalısınız.
Sonuç olarak, web sitenizin hızını artırmak, kullanıcı deneyimini ve SEO başarınızı doğrudan etkileyen bir faktördür. Yukarıda belirtilen adımları takip ederek, sayfa yüklenme sürelerinizi ciddi şekilde azaltabilir ve ziyaretçilerinize daha hızlı bir deneyim sunabilirsiniz. Bu da, arama motorları tarafından takdir edilir ve sıralamalarınızda yükselmenize yardımcı olur.